Focus MK3 1.6 TI VCT 5 speed manual

Featured Replies

Have an issue when changing into 5th gear , it made a loud noise , got someone to check it out and they said gearbox on way out, but it hasn't happened since.

 

Any ideas or help please 

 

 

 

 

 



Your car has the old 5-speed IB5 gearbox (Improved B(C)5 gearbox). 

The IB5 gearbox (1995 to 2018) is a further development of the old BC5 transmission (1982 to 1995). The BC5 gearbox was originally designed as the 4-speed BC4 gearbox (1976) and was basically a 4-speed gearbox with an added 5th gear.

Because of the design of this gearbox (4-speed gearbox with an added 5th gear) the 5th gear is installed at the highest position inside the gearbox and is very sensitive for lack of lubrication. If the oil level is low the 5th gear components will be the first parts that fail as a result of lack of lubrication.


Ford used to have the bad habit to only put a bare minimum of oil in the gearboxes during production to reduce costs. As a result of this even the smallest oil leak can easily result in gearbox damage.


You should check the gearbox oil level and if the oil level is low it should be topped up immediately.
